A petition has been filed in the Delhi High Court banning the film 'Nyay' on the life of late Bollywood actor Sushant Singh Rajput. This petition has been filed by Sushant's father. Hearing this petition, the Delhi High Court has issued a notice. The film on Sushant has been named Nyay The Justice. Recently its teaser has been released in which Sushant's girlfriend Riya Chakraborty also appeared. 

 

 

Also, the role of Sushant in the movie is named Mahendra and Jubera's Khan has been cast for this role. Riya is named Urvashi in the film and Shreya Shukla can be seen in this character. If we do the same thing with the teaser, then it is told that an actor commits suicide, and then how the investigative agencies get trapped in this vortex trap whether it is suicide or murder? Aman Verma, Asrani, and Shakti Kapoor have also been given important roles in the teaser of justice.

There is also a lot of ruckus about this film made under the direction of Dilip Gulati. According to reports, no permission has been taken from Sushant's family to make this film. At the same time, the filmmakers say that Sushant's case is in the public domain, so there is no question of getting permission. At the moment, Sushant's family is very angry after the teaser release.
